Choose Your Scavenger Search Place
Selecting the ideal area for your nature scavenger quest is important to ensuring a academic and interesting experience. The perfect setup should supply a diverse range of natural environments, motivating individuals to explore different habitats and ecosystems. Consider parks, nature reserves, gardens, and even your very own yard, ensuring that the selected location is secure and available for all participants.
When examining potential locations, pay interest to the dimension and attributes of the location. Bigger spaces allow for more exploration, while smaller, well-defined areas can aid overview individuals and maintain them concentrated. Furthermore, think about the seasonal variations in the area; different times of year can provide distinct chances for exploration, such as springtime flowers or fall vegetation.
Availability is an additional essential element. Make certain that the area is hassle-free for all participants and provides suitable amenities, such as toilets and parking. Involve with neighborhood guidelines relating to team activities in public areas to make sure compliance. By carefully picking a place that maximizes the possibility for discovery and communication with nature, you established the stage for a remarkable and enhancing scavenger hunt experience.

Develop a Special List of Products
Once you have picked a suitable area for your scavenger hunt, the next action involves crafting a special list of products for individuals to locate. This list ought to be customized to the details setting, guaranteeing it is both academic and interesting.
Think about consisting of a mix of common and unusual products that urge exploration. For instance, individuals could look for different kinds of leaves, distinct rocks, or pet tracks. Consisting of a few sensory elements, such as a smooth pebble or a fragrant blossom, can boost the experience.
Incorporate categories to branch out the search. You can have areas for plant life, animal signs, and natural phenomena, such as clouds or soil structures. This structured approach not just makes the scavenger quest more organized but also encourages teamwork and collaboration amongst participants.
To include an aspect of challenge, think about including things that require recognition or particular descriptions, such as a bird telephone call or a specific tree species (nature scavenger hunt for kids). Inevitably, a well-curated list not just fosters inquisitiveness but also deepens individuals' admiration for the all-natural globe around them
Incorporate Fun Tasks and challenges
Integrating fun obstacles and jobs right into a nature scavenger hunt can elevate the experience, making it both remarkable and interactive. These tasks not just involve participants but also urge synergy, creative thinking, and a deeper connection with the setting.
One efficient method is to include physical obstacles, such as climbing up a small hill to locate a particular product or finishing a short barrier program. Such tasks advertise exercise and add a component of adventure to the hunt. Furthermore, you might incorporate academic jobs, like recognizing various types of leaves, tracking animal footprints, or observing different bird varieties. This not just enriches participants' knowledge yet also boosts their observational abilities.
Innovative jobs can additionally boost the experience. Ask participants to create a nature-inspired poem or draw a picture of their favorite find. These imaginative expressions foster appreciation for nature and motivate individuals to assess their surroundings.
Use Innovation to Boost Experience
Utilizing technology can considerably improve the experience of a nature scavenger search, offering participants with tools that boost their involvement and understanding. By incorporating mobile applications created for nature exploration, participants can access real-time details concerning plants and fauna, promoting a much deeper understanding of their surroundings. Apps such as iNaturalist allow users to identify types and contribute to resident scientific research tasks, cultivating a sense of purpose and area.
In addition, GPS-enabled devices can be employed to create interactive maps, directing participants to particular places for scavenger search items. This not just includes an element of adventure however also encourages navigation skills in an all-natural setup.
